As a Manufacturing Technician, you play a crucial role in the production process by ensuring that machinery and equipment are operating efficiently to meet production targets. From assembly to operation and maintenance, your expertise in manufacturing processes, quality control, and adherence to safety protocols is essential. The job market for Manufacturing Technicians is promising, with a growing demand in various industries like automotive, electronics, and pharmaceuticals. The average yearly salary for Manufacturing Technicians ranges from $35,000 to $60,000, depending on experience and location. To excel in this role, it's important to have strong technical skills, attention to detail, and the ability to troubleshoot various issues that may arise.
